With the Sides 3 in 1 No till, Ag Lime Spreader & Cultipacker you can lime, fertilize, Black … WebLime can be applied at any time of year, especially under dry spreading conditions and unbroken ground. Performance of lime is enhanced by application well in advance of the planting season. Another consideration: most lime is spread by fertilizer dealers who have more time to apply lime in the fall and winter.

The best approach is to get a soil test done this fall/winter and then apply the lime based on the analysis as soon as possible. It takes time for the lime to break down and work into the soil.
